IIS真的不能配置虚拟主机了吗?手把手教你避坑,IIS虚拟主机配置指南,手把手教你避开常见陷阱


开头灵魂拷问

最近老有小伙伴私信我:"大佬救命!网上有人说IIS不能搞虚拟主机了是真的吗?"(抓头发.jpg)哎,这个问题其实要分情况来看,就像你家冰箱能存菜但存不了大象,今天咱们就掰开揉碎聊透这事儿!


一、IIS到底能不能玩转虚拟主机?

先说结论:​​能!但要看姿势对不对​​。这事儿就像开手动挡汽车, *** 玩得溜,新手容易憋火。

举个栗子🌰:
去年帮朋友公司配服务器,用Windows Server 2022的IIS,愣是给三个网站塞进同一台机器。关键是得在"添加网站"时选对绑定类型——要么不同端口,要么不同域名,就跟超市寄存柜分格子似的。

​常见翻车现场​​:

  1. ​系统版本太古董​​:XP时代的IIS确实要装插件才能玩虚拟主机,但现在2025年了,Windows Server自带完整功能
  2. ​配置步骤跳着来​​:见过有人跳过了应用程序池配置,结果网站直接404
  3. ​权限给得不痛快​​:网站文件夹没给IIS_USRS读取权限,就像拿着 *** 但门锁没电

二、三大避坑指南(附实战代码)

​坑位1:域名绑定变幽灵​
有次客户 *** 活访问不了网站,查了半天发现DNS解析没生效。解决方法超简单:

powershell复制
ipconfig /flushdns

就跟重启路由器似的,立马见效。

​坑位2:端口冲突要人命​
用这个命令查占用:

cmd复制
netstat -ano | findstr :80

上次发现80端口被某杀毒软件占了,关掉立马复活。

​坑位3:SSL证书变拦路虎​
新手常犯的错——证书绑错网站。正确姿势是:

  1. IIS管理器里选对应站点
  2. 双击"SSL设置"导入证书
  3. 绑定类型改https,端口443

三、新时代的智能替代方案

虽然IIS还能打,但2025年的新趋势得知道:

  1. ​容器化部署​​:用Docker打包网站,比传统虚拟主机省60%内存
  2. ​Serverless架构​​:按访问量计费,特别适合流量波动大的站点
  3. ​可视化面板​​:宝塔面板这类工具,把命令行操作变成点点鼠标

上个月帮电商客户迁移到K8s集群,原本需要3小时的重启维护,现在秒级切换零感知。


自问自答环节

​Q:都说IIS虚拟主机过时了,还要学吗?​
A:就像现在还有人用钢笔写字,关键看场景!​​政务系统、传统企业站​​这些存量市场,IIS还是主流。但做互联网创新项目,建议直接上云原生方案。

​Q:遇到Service Unavailable咋整?​
A:九成是这三个原因:

  1. 应用程序池挂了(重启试试)
  2. 网站文件权限不足(右键文件夹→安全→添加IIS_USRS)
  3. 并发连接数爆表(升级服务器配置)

小编观点

IIS配置虚拟主机这事儿,就像老式机械表——懂的人觉得精准可靠,新手容易拧断发条。根据Gartner最新报告,2025年仍有38%的企业在用IIS托管业务系统。但要我说,技术人得学会两条腿走路:既保留传统技能,也要拥抱云原生。下次遇到IIS虚拟主机难题,别急着否定,先喝口茶,按今天说的步骤排查,保准柳暗花明!